Summary:
We're at a tipping point in our global movement from dirty, big-industry electricity-- countries like Germany have 25% of their power grid on clean, local energy, yet the U.S is still under 1%. Solar pioneer Danny Kennedy has written this rallying cry for the solar industry and policy makers--the only obstacle to solar power is our ignorance.
